Безопасно / хорошая практика устанавливать атрибуты данных для хранения информации поста и использования их при возникновении события (Wordpress)? - PullRequest
0 голосов
/ 28 февраля 2019

Я хочу хранить информацию о публикации (например, заголовок, содержимое и другие настраиваемые поля), используя атрибуты данных и используя их при возникновении события, в Wordpress.

Например, это файл php:

     <?php if ($podcasts->have_posts()) : while ($podcasts->have_posts()) : $podcasts->the_post(); ?>
     <div class="controller-player"
          data-track="<?= the_field('soundcloudtrack') ?>"
          data-artist="<?= the_field('artistName') ?>">
     </div>
     <?php endif; ?>
     <?php endwhile;
     wp_reset_postdata();

и это событие:

$('body').on('click', '.controller-player', function () {
   newTrack = $(this)[0].dataset.track;  
   newArtist = $(this)[0].dataset.artist;                                    
});

Это безопасно?Или это плохая практика?

...